The sunrises in the SOUTHeast and sets in the SOUTHwest. Just thought I'd clarify that. The sun is always to the south. If you get lost in the woods, run towards the sun and you'll find the coast eventually. Some disagree with the use of 3rd party maps but since it's available all over anyways I'll point you in the right direction. http://dayzdb.com/map/chernarusplus Use at your OWN discretion. I open the map (i don't use it anymore) in the Steam Community (default Shift+Tab) web browser. Some players set it as the home page that way as soon as you open the browser it loads the map. -

I noticed that the first time I played after the patch it was constant lost sessions and trying to rejoin and then incurring the log in timer. Then I noticed that the second time I played I had no issues whatsoever other than the horrible lag that accompanies all the players that do get the lost session thus a mass boot from the server. Seems possible to play. I advise a lot of patience on logging in. It seems like it's not doing shit but it is. let it sit on the please wait or waiting for host screens for a good while before backing out to try again. This seemed to be my issue. I was so used to the game loading really fast that I thought something was wrong on log in but the server response is just really slow.
